Effect of gut microbiome modulation on muscle function and cognition: the PROMOTE randomised controlled trial

M. N. Lochlainn, R. C. E. Bowyer, et al.

This placebo-controlled, double-blinded study by Mary Ni Lochlainn and colleagues explored a prebiotic supplement's effects on muscle function and cognition in older adults. While chair rise time showed no significant change, cognitive enhancements were noted, suggesting affordable gut microbiome interventions could improve cognitive health. This work also highlights the feasibility of conducting remote trials with older populations.
